diff --git a/src/test/ssl/t/SSL/Backend/OpenSSL.pm b/src/test/ssl/t/SSL/Backend/OpenSSL.pm new file mode 100644 index 00000000000..1546b5081ba --- /dev/null +++ b/src/test/ssl/t/SSL/Backend/OpenSSL.pm @@ -0,0 +1,226 @@ + +# Copyright (c) 2021-2022, PostgreSQL Global Development Group + +=pod + +=head1 NAME + +SSL::Backend::OpenSSL + +=head1 SYNOPSIS + + use SSL::Backend::OpenSSL; + + my $backend = SSL::Backend::OpenSSL->new(); + + $backend->init($pgdata); + +=head1 DESCRIPTION + +SSL::Backend::OpenSSL implements the library specific parts in SSL::Server +for a PostgreSQL cluster compiled against OpenSSL. + +=cut + +package SSL::Backend::OpenSSL; + +use strict; +use warnings; +use File::Basename; +use File::Copy; + +=pod + +=head1 METHODS + +=over + +=item SSL::Backend::OpenSSL->new() + +Create a new instance of the OpenSSL backend. + +=cut + +sub new +{ + my ($class) = @_; + + my $self = { _library => 'OpenSSL', key => {} }; + + bless $self, $class; + + return $self; +} + +=pod + +=item $backend->init(pgdata) + +Install certificates, keys and CRL files required to run the tests against an +OpenSSL backend. + +=cut + +sub init +{ + my ($self, $pgdata) = @_; + + # Install server certificates and keys into the cluster data directory. + _copy_files("ssl/server-*.crt", $pgdata); + _copy_files("ssl/server-*.key", $pgdata); + chmod(0600, glob "$pgdata/server-*.key") + or die "failed to change permissions on server keys: $!"; + _copy_files("ssl/root+client_ca.crt", $pgdata); + _copy_files("ssl/root_ca.crt", $pgdata); + _copy_files("ssl/root+client.crl", $pgdata); + mkdir("$pgdata/root+client-crldir") + or die "unable to create server CRL dir $pgdata/root+client-crldir: $!"; + _copy_files("ssl/root+client-crldir/*", "$pgdata/root+client-crldir/"); + + # The client's private key must not be world-readable, so take a copy + # of the key stored in the code tree and update its permissions. + # + # This changes to using keys stored in a temporary path for the rest of + # the tests. To get the full path for inclusion in connection strings, the + # %key hash can be interrogated. + my $cert_tempdir = PostgreSQL::Test::Utils::tempdir(); + my @keys = ( + "client.key", "client-revoked.key", + "client-der.key", "client-encrypted-pem.key", + "client-encrypted-der.key", "client-dn.key", + "client_ext.key"); + foreach my $keyfile (@keys) + { + copy("ssl/$keyfile", "$cert_tempdir/$keyfile") + or die + "couldn't copy ssl/$keyfile to $cert_tempdir/$keyfile for permissions change: $!"; + chmod 0600, "$cert_tempdir/$keyfile" + or die "failed to change permissions on $cert_tempdir/$keyfile: $!"; + $self->{key}->{$keyfile} = "$cert_tempdir/$keyfile"; + $self->{key}->{$keyfile} =~ s!\\!/!g + if $PostgreSQL::Test::Utils::windows_os; + } + + # Also make a copy of client.key explicitly world-readable in order to be + # able to test incorrect permissions. We can't necessarily rely on the + # file in the source tree having those permissions. + copy("ssl/client.key", "$cert_tempdir/client_wrongperms.key") + or die + "couldn't copy ssl/client_key to $cert_tempdir/client_wrongperms.key for permission change: $!"; + chmod 0644, "$cert_tempdir/client_wrongperms.key" + or die "failed to change permissions on $cert_tempdir/client_wrongperms.key: $!"; + $self->{key}->{'client_wrongperms.key'} = "$cert_tempdir/client_wrongperms.key"; + $self->{key}->{'client_wrongperms.key'} =~ s!\\!/!g + if $PostgreSQL::Test::Utils::windows_os; +} + +=pod + +=item $backend->get_sslkey(key) + +Get an 'sslkey' connection string parameter for the specified B<key> which has +the correct path for direct inclusion in a connection string. + +=cut + +sub get_sslkey +{ + my ($self, $keyfile) = @_; + + return " sslkey=$self->{key}->{$keyfile}"; +} + +=pod + +=item $backend->set_server_cert(params) + +Change the configuration to use given server cert, key and crl file(s). The +following paramters are supported: + +=over + +=item cafile => B<value> + +The CA certificate file to use for the C<ssl_ca_file> GUC. If omitted it will +default to 'root+client_ca.crt'. + +=item certfile => B<value> + +The server certificate file to use for the C<ssl_cert_file> GUC. + +=item keyfile => B<value> + +The private key file to use for the C<ssl_key_file GUC>. If omitted it will +default to the B<certfile>.key. + +=item crlfile => B<value> + +The CRL file to use for the C<ssl_crl_file> GUC. If omitted it will default to +'root+client.crl'. + +=item crldir => B<value> + +The CRL directory to use for the C<ssl_crl_dir> GUC. If omitted, +C<no ssl_crl_dir> configuration parameter will be set. + +=back + +=cut + +sub set_server_cert +{ + my ($self, $params) = @_; + + $params->{cafile} = 'root+client_ca' unless defined $params->{cafile}; + $params->{crlfile} = 'root+client.crl' unless defined $params->{crlfile}; + $params->{keyfile} = $params->{certfile} unless defined $params->{keyfile}; + + my $sslconf = + "ssl_ca_file='$params->{cafile}.crt'\n" + . "ssl_cert_file='$params->{certfile}.crt'\n" + . "ssl_key_file='$params->{keyfile}.key'\n" + . "ssl_crl_file='$params->{crlfile}'\n"; + $sslconf .= "ssl_crl_dir='$params->{crldir}'\n" + if defined $params->{crldir}; + + return $sslconf; +} + +=pod + +=item $backend->get_library() + +Returns the name of the SSL library, in this case "OpenSSL". + +=cut + +sub get_library +{ + my ($self) = @_; + + return $self->{_library}; +} + +# Internal method for copying a set of files, taking into account wildcards +sub _copy_files +{ + my $orig = shift; + my $dest = shift; + + my @orig_files = glob $orig; + foreach my $orig_file (@orig_files) + { + my $base_file = basename($orig_file); + copy($orig_file, "$dest/$base_file") + or die "Could not copy $orig_file to $dest"; + } + return; +} + +=pod + +=back + +=cut + +1; |
